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 18% of fine & studio arts bachelor’s degrees went to men and 82% went to women.

Ithaca College gender breakdown of Fine & Studio Arts Bachelor's degree grads The majority of fine & studio arts bachelor’s degree graduates at Ithaca College are White. Approximately 73% of graduates fell into this category.

Fine/Studio Arts, General (Bachelor’s)

Ithaca College conferred 10 bachelor’s degrees in fine/studio arts, general in the latest year of data — 80% to women and 20% to men. The largest share of these graduates were White (80%).

Art History, Criticism and Conservation (Bachelor’s)

Ithaca College granted 1 bachelor’s completion in art history, criticism and conservation recently — 100% to women and 0% to men.
